Olfactory receptor family 9 subfamily G member 4 (OR9G4) is a member of the olfactory receptor family, a large group of G protein-coupled receptors (GPCRs) responsible for detecting odorant molecules in the nasal epithelium and initiating neuronal signaling that mediates the sense of smell[1][3][5]. OR9G4 shares a characteristic seven transmembrane domain architecture with other GPCRs. While the primary function is sensory perception of odorants, olfactory receptors, including OR9G4, may also play roles in nonolfactory tissues. OR9G4’s dysfunction or aberrant expression is associated with several disease phenotypes, though its direct role in these conditions is not fully elucidated[1][5]. No approved drugs are currently known to target OR9G4 directly, but olfactory GPCRs constitute a large, structurally diverse family of receptors involved in small molecule recognition and signal transduction[3][5].
